The average commute in Frederick, MD is 26 minutes, which is 9.4% above the national average of 23 minutes. 70.6% of workers drive alone, compared to the national average of 78.7%. 15.0% work from home, which is above the MD state average of 13.4%. Public transit is used by 1.8% of commuters, compared to the national average of 0.9%. 7.3% of workers carpool. 2.9% walk to work. In 2020, there were 2 traffic fatalities from 2 fatal crashes.
